For the pen turners, When you use the acrylics what type of paint do you use on the tubes? Any special color work best? Thick, thin, watered down?

I use rustoleum usually black and paint the hole in the blank not the tube.
Some people use a special product that is made to blacken brass usually gun smith stores and hobby shops will carry some brand of it .

The one thing you need to consider is what look at you after. Some acrylics are dark enough on their own, some others you provably look for a different effect. The one pen here http://www.flickr.com/photos/17038403@N06/1871320288/ was made with celluloid from CSUSA called white marble painted the tubes and the inside of the blank with tamiya glossy pink and glued it with 5 min epoxy
on this one no color was needed Celluloid from CSUSA called black and white
http://www.flickr.com/photos/17038403@N06/1814973349/in/set-72157602827715081/
And this one here is the same white marble whitout any paint at all. I must admit that I should use white pearl or something along the line. You can see the tube. http://www.flickr.com/photos/17038403@N06/1814951725/in/set-72157602824997774/

So again it depends on the look yu are after

My expierience with chemical brass blackener is that it tends to make the tube brittle, ad scratches when installing the tube. just made a couple of slimoines with "corian", turns nice and polishes up great.:)

Don't paint the tubes paint the inside of the blank. Then the glue don't show.

I forgot to add if you are pouring your own poly blanks paint the tubes with krylon paint.
